牛津词典
noun
- (熊、狮、狐狸等的)幼兽,崽
a young bear , lion , fox , etc.- a lioness guarding her cubs
守护幼崽的母狮
- a lioness guarding her cubs
- 幼童军(八至十或十一岁的男孩组成的童子军的一部分)
a branch of the Scout Association for boys between the ages of eight and ten or eleven- to join the Cubs
参加幼童军
- to join the Cubs
- 幼童军成员
a member of the Cubs
柯林斯词典
- N-COUNT (狮、狼、熊等的)幼兽,崽
Acubis a young wild animal such as a lion, wolf, or bear.- ...three five-week-old lion cubs.
3只5周大的幼狮
- ...three five-week-old lion cubs.
- 幼童军(8至10岁的男孩组成的一支童子军)
The Cubsorthe Cub Scoutsis a version of the Scouts for boys between the ages of eight and ten. - 幼童军成员
Acubor acub scoutis a boy who is a member of the Cubs. - N-UNCOUNT 幼童军会议
Cubsis a meeting of the Cubs.- He was on his way to Cubs.
他在去参加幼童军会议的路上。
- He was on his way to Cubs.
The spelling Cub is also used for meanings 2, 3, and 4. 拼写 Cub 亦用于义项 2,3,4。
英英释义
noun
- the young of certain carnivorous mammals such as the bear or wolf or lion
- a male child (a familiar term of address to a boy)
- an awkward and inexperienced youth
verb
- give birth to cubs
- bears cub every year
